Meaford is looking to hear from the community as it updates its Food Refreshment Vehicle Licensing Program.
Food truck operators, local businesses and residents are invited to provide feedback.
“We’re looking to make the licensing process fairer, more efficient, and more supportive of both mobile food businesses and the community. If you’ve had experience with food trucks in Meaford-whether running one, hosting them at your business, or enjoying their food-this is you chance to share your thoughts,” says the municipality in a release.
Based on previous feedback, the municipality has already implemented some updates including simplifying food truck categories into motorized and non-motorized, and using a lottery process to determine which food truck will be able to set up at a municipal site.
If you would like to have a say as to what can be improved, email ecdev@meaford.ca before April 17.
